NOAH is a file compression utility for DOS, and its native compressed file format. It was developed by Richard Levey, and distributed as shareware.
Contents |
Format details
Files start with a 4-byte header giving the original file size.
Identifiers
The software does not provide a default filename extension. The documentation suggests that you could use .noa.
Identification
There's probably no good way to identify a NOAH file as such, just from its contents.
